Every new idea or innovation should be protected and rewarded, with that arises the need for Intellectual Property Rights (IPR). IPR gives the innovator the exclusive rights to reap benefit out of the innovation considering the efforts, time and money that goes into developing the final product.

Keeping the same in mind Institute *InnovationCouncil of Greater Noida Institute of Professional Studies is conducting a Workshop on “Introduction of Intellectual Property Rights for Young Millennials” on May 19, 2022 for the students of BBA and B.com.

The esteemed resource person for the session is Dr. Sunil Kumar Yadav who carries with himself a rich experience of more than two decades and has earned his doctorate from NIT Kurukshetra in the domain of Intellectual Property Rights. Dr. Yadav has to his credit a project funded by Department of Science and Technology in the area of IPR.

The aim of this session is to provide students an awareness so that they can learn about the ways in which they can safeguard their creations, giving them a competitive edge over their peers. This session will be beneficial for students importantly if they are interested in starting their own venture and business.
